From Cusco || Half Day Tour to Moray and Maras Salineras

From Cusco || Half Day Tour to Moray and Maras Salineras

Departing from Cusco, this half-day tour takes visitors on an immersive exploration of Moray and Maras Salineras, two remarkable Inca archaeological sites.

The tour starts with a hotel pickup at 8:30 a.m. and heads first to Maras, a picturesque village with salt mines dating back to Inca times. Visitors will spend an hour exploring the salt quarries and learning about their history from a live Spanish or English-speaking guide.

Next, the tour moves on to Moray, an ancient agricultural experimentation center situated at an altitude of 3,500 meters. Visitors will have an hour to explore the site’s circular platforms and uncover the secrets of Inca agricultural practices.

The tour then returns to Cusco, with drop-off near the Plaza de Armas at 2:30 p.m. The tour includes hotel pickup, transportation, guided visits, and all necessary entrance fees, making it a convenient and comprehensive way to discover these two iconic Inca sites.

Cusco: Sacred Valley With Maras and Moray Full Day Tour

Cusco: Sacred Valley With Maras and Moray Full Day Tour

This comprehensive full-day tour takes travelers on a captivating exploration of the Sacred Valley‘s most iconic sites.

Guests will be picked up from their hotel in Cusco’s historic center between 6-7 am, then journey to the archaeological site of Chinchero and textile centers.

The tour continues to the remarkable Moray, a circular platform system used for plant experimentation in pre-Inca times.

Next, visitors will marvel at the ancient Maras salt mines, with over 3,000 shallow pools that have been exploited since before the Inca era.

After a buffet lunch in Urubamba, the capital of the Sacred Valley, the tour explores the impressive Ollantaytambo archaeological site and the town of Pisaq, known for its intelligent terrace systems and irrigation canals.

Guests return to Cusco around 7 pm.

With round-trip transport, a professional English-Spanish guide, entrance fees, and lunch included, this tour offers an immersive Sacred Valley experience.

Cusco || 2-Day Tour to Machu Picchu by the Abra Malaga Route

Cusco || 2-Day Tour to Machu Picchu by the Abra Malaga Route

For those seeking an unforgettable journey to the iconic Machu Picchu, the 2-day tour via the Abra Malaga route offers a captivating experience.

Priced from $158 per person, this tour provides free cancellation up to 24 hours in advance and a reserve now, pay later option.

The itinerary includes pickup from your Cusco hotel, minibus transport to Ollantaytambo, and an ascent to 4,316 meters before descending through the jungle to Santa Maria.

Lunch, a 3-hour walk to Machu Picchu Village, and an overnight stay are also included.

On Day 2, you’ll enjoy an early ascent to Machu Picchu, a guided tour, and a return to Cusco by bus.

Additional costs include train tickets, Wayna Picchu entrance, and the bus to and from Machu Picchu.

This tour isn’t suitable for certain travelers, so it’s essential to review the important information provided.
